Transaction fd61d283b563df53cbc81903605d2bfb4ac0316cea17c2fcf18097e592ef4309

74 Input
2 Outputs
  • fd61d283b563df53cbc81903605d2bfb4ac0316cea17c2fcf18097e592ef4309:0
  • value  5100000000
    address  3LGcU8bbYPVyU2nGRFnVTGTiY2qePPfodw
  • fd61d283b563df53cbc81903605d2bfb4ac0316cea17c2fcf18097e592ef4309:1
  • value  1586087
    address  32qvSq9z3BsYRdus5pSXwAJSbRJ7uqPwpT